Description

The Tanglewood TWCRSFCE Crossroads Electro Acoustic Left Handed Whiskey Burst is beautiful in sound style and playability. Each and every detail of this guitar has been carefully designed and crafted to ensure it can accommodate a wide variety of genres and playing techniques. Featured onboard is Tanglewoods custom TW-EX4 pickup and preamp system which not only lets you plug in and perform in any venue but also offers a range of controls for shaping your output. The sonic capabilities are endless with the 4-band EQ. Tweak your tone and try out new voicings. Create a sound that is distinctively yours. But you dont have to perform with the electronics every time. While they are incredible for sharing your talents the TWCRSFCE Left Handed also performs perfectly as an acoustic. The body and neck are crafted from mahogany which infuses your instrument with resonant and smooth sounds whilst emphasising the low-end and adding a powerful punch. This material alongside the techwood fingerboard and bridge has been sculpted with elegant curves and a cutaway profile to ensure your playability is flawless. This Tanglewood guitar is ready for any genre style or situation you want.

About the manufacturer

Tanglewood

Tanglewood is a British guitar brand founded in the late 1980s, known for producing well-crafted acoustic, electro-acoustic, and bass guitars that offer excellent quality at affordable prices. Designed in the UK and built using carefully selected tonewoods, Tanglewood instruments are recognised for their rich tone, comfortable playability, and attractive finishes. The range includes everything from entry-level starter models to higher-end performance guitars, making them suitable for beginners and seasoned musicians alike. Popular across the UK, Tanglewood has earned a strong reputation for delivering great value and dependable instruments that inspire confidence in players of all levels.

Electro-Acoustic Guitars

Electro-acoustic guitars combine the natural sound and feel of an acoustic guitar with built-in electronics for amplification. Fitted with pickups and preamp controls, they allow you to plug directly into an amp, PA system, or recording setup while retaining an acoustic character. They’re ideal for live performance, rehearsal, and home recording, offering volume control and tonal adjustment without relying solely on microphones. Electro-acoustic guitars suit players who want the warmth and responsiveness of an acoustic instrument with the flexibility to play amplified when needed.

Left Handed

Left-handed guitars are built specifically for left-handed players, with the body shape, controls, and string orientation reversed to provide a natural and comfortable playing experience. Available across electric, acoustic, classical, and bass styles, they offer the same variety of tones, features, and build quality as right-handed models. Using a properly designed left-handed guitar helps with balance, technique, and confidence, allowing players to focus on developing their sound without having to adapt to an instrument that doesn’t suit the way they play.
